17 Facts About Art Acord

facts about art acord.html1.

Arthemus Ward "Art" Acord was an American silent film actor and rodeo champion.

2.

The Art Acord family descends from a Prussian mercenary soldier of the American Revolutionary War whose name was Eckert.

3.

Art Acord's paternal grandmother was a descendant of Frances Latham, an early settler of New England who has been called the "Mother of Governors" and the "Mother of Champion Cowboys".

4.

Acord's mother, who was of Danish descent, died when Art was just 19 months old while the family was living in the Stillwater, Oklahoma area.

5.

The Acord family had moved there for the mother's health and took part in the September 28,1891 Oklahoma Land Run.

7.

Art Acord was one of the few cowboys to have ridden the acclaimed bucking horse Steamboat for a qualified ride and championship.

8.

Art Acord was sometimes called the "Mormon cowboy" and has been noted as the first real cowboy to become a Hollywood cowboy.

9.

Art Acord went on to become a noted actor in silent Western films.

10.

Art Acord made over 100 film shorts, most of which are now considered lost.

11.

Art Acord enlisted in the United States Army in World War I and served overseas.

12.

Art Acord was awarded the Croix de Guerre for bravery.

13.

In March 1928 Art Acord was seriously burned in an explosion at his home; the loss of his sight was feared.

14.

On January 4,1931, Art Acord died in a Chihuahua, Mexico hospital shortly after taking cyanide in a local hotel room.

15.

Art Acord was depressed and told the doctor who treated him shortly before he died that he had intentionally taken poison because he wanted to die.

16.

Art Acord's body was sent back to California by train.

17.

Art Acord was given a military funeral with full honors and was buried in the Vale of Memory section in Forest Lawn Memorial Park Cemetery in Glendale, California.
